3. Polka Dot Nail Art With A Cheerful Twist

Polka Dot Nail Art With A Cheerful Twist

Polka dot nails are small but mighty, and they can make your hands feel extra fun. A simple dot on each nail can look neat, while full dot designs feel bold and playful.

You can use a toothpick, dotting tool, or even the tip of a bobby pin to make the spots. Nail polish is low-cost, and the design works on short or long nails, so it fits many styles. Soft pinks, sunny yellows, and bright blues are popular choices, but your favorite colors will always work best.

Try a different dot size on each finger for a look that feels artsy and fresh. If you like a clean style, use white dots on a clear or nude base. For a more personal touch, match your nails to a party outfit, school colors, or a favorite season.

These nails are fun for weekends, birthdays, or just a regular day that needs a little lift. They also grow out well because small dots are easier to refresh than detailed art. A top coat helps the design last longer and keeps the finish shiny.

5. Colorful Polka Dot Umbrellas

Colorful Polka Dot Umbrellas

A polka dot umbrella can brighten a rainy day before you even step outside. The pattern stands out in a crowd and makes gloomy weather feel a bit less dull.

Look for strong fabric and a sturdy frame so the umbrella lasts through windy days. Compact umbrellas are easy to carry, and they often cost less than larger styles, which makes them handy for daily use. Bright dots also make it easier to spot your umbrella in a busy entryway or school rack.

If you want a more personal look, match the umbrella to your rain boots or coat. Some current styles use oversized dots for a bold street look, while tiny dots give a softer, classic feel. A cheerful umbrella can even make a quick walk to the store feel more fun.
